I was looking for the reason the heater didn't work on my 58,000 mile
'65 Monza 4-door with factory A/C and noticed the heater motor has a
large yellow dot on the center of the blower motor. Did A/C cars use
a different blower motor? If they did, it would make sense to make
them easy to identify. I know they used a different resistor, so it
might make sense they would use a different blower motor. However I
don't remember seeing a different part number for the blower motors
for A/C cars. But, at least according to the shop manual, they were
planning to put a relay in for the high speed. So did they use a
higher volume fan?
